Top definition
This type of person likes judging other peoples games and calling them bad when they don't even have a game. AKA a hater. This person is also very gay and sexually harrasses boys.
You're a Ryuza O' Savage
via giphy
by bae_gels November 01, 2016
Get the mug
Get a Ryuza O' Savage mug for your father-in-law James.